The record
What the Fairfield County, Connecticut severe weather history record shows
Across the archive, Fairfield County, Connecticut severe weather history averages 10.9 recorded events a year. The busiest stretch on record is the 2010s, with 280 events logged in that decade alone. Roughly 45 events fall before 1990 and 771 from 1990 onward — a gap that reflects the expansion of NOAA reporting practice as much as the weather itself.
The deadliest hazard in the Fairfield County, Connecticut record is thunderstorm wind, responsible for 6 direct deaths. The costliest is flash flood, with $14.8M in reported property damage. In total, 9 distinct hazard types appear in this county archive, each listed with its own dated record below.

From the record
What the reports say
Written by National Weather Service staff at the time of the event · public domain
A homeless man was swept down the Norwalk River from his home under the Cross Street Bridge. His body was found at 8:15 am Sunday morning off of Chimon Island, just outside Norwalk Harbor. The medical examiner determined the death was consistent with drowning with a boat propeller injury occurring after death.
Straight line winds in Bridgeport, in addition to the small EF1 Tornado, caused the collapse of 5 complete buildings, including one on Knowlton Street, with damage to 9 other buildings. The winds, estimated at 100 mph also blew a billboard off an apartment building, blew out windows and off bricks from buildings, flipped over a tractor trailer on I-95 between exits 27 and 28, flipped over cars on Route 25 between exits 3 and 4, and tore some siding of off the City Hall Annex. It also tore down radio towers, brought down hundreds of trees, including 2 on a house on Bond Street, and across Route 25 between exits 3 and 4. 57 streets were at least partially closed due to the wind damage. Around two dozen people were displaced by the storm. Note damage estimate includes damage from the tornado, as the total is hard to separate.
An NWS Storm Survey determined that an EF-1 Tornado, with maximum winds of 110 mph, impacted a small portion of Bridgeport. The survey found many signs of wind rotation in a highly localized area just north of Interstate 95. The area was bounded by the Interstate 95 northbound connector on the west and Pembroke Street on the east. The most severe damage was concentrated along East Main Street between Nichols Street on the south and Cedar Street on the North. In this area, windows were blown in, the facade of a building was stripped off, tree tops were sheared off, and large pieces of metal blown off from surrounding structures were wrapped around a fire hydrant. Eyewitness reports described a rain wrapped tornado with visibility near zero in swirling heavy rain and debris. Note the damage estimate is just a portion of the total damage to Bridgeport.
